Population Overview

Hemphill city is a small community located in Texas. The total population is 1,397. It ranks as the 881st most populous out of 1,800 cities and towns in Texas.

Age Demographics

The median age in Hemphill city is 39.2 years. This is 10% higher than the state median of 35.5 years.

Economy, Income & Housing

The median household income in Hemphill city is $58,445. This is 23% lower than the state median of $76,292. Compared to the national median of $78,538, household income here is 26% lower. The poverty rate stands at 27.4%. This is 98% higher than the state poverty rate of 13.8%. With more than one in five residents living below the poverty line, economic hardship is a significant challenge for the community. The unemployment rate is 18.9%. This is 268% higher than the state rate of 5.1%. The median home value is $86,300. Housing costs are 67% lower than the state median of $260,400. With a home-value-to-income ratio of just 1.5x, Hemphill city is one of the most affordable housing markets in the area. 51.9%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ied. This homeownership rate is 17% lower than the state average of 62.6%.

Race & Ethnicity

The largest racial or ethnic group in Hemphill city is White (non-Hispanic), making up 61.8% of the population. Black or African American residents account for 14.2%. The White (non-Hispanic) population is significantly higher than the state average (61.8% vs 39.9%). The Hispanic or Latino population (10.9%) is well below the state average of 39.5%.

Education

18.9%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her. This is 43% lower than the state rate of 33.1%. Nationally, 35.0% of adults hold at least a bachelor's degree. The high school graduation rate (or equivalent) is 79.0%.

Data Sources & Methodology

All demographic data for Hemphill city, Texas is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ates (2019-2023). The ACS collects data from approximately 3.5 million households annually, providing reliable estimates for communities of all sizes. Comparisons are made against Texas state averages and national averages calculated from the same dataset. Rankings reflect the city's position among all 1,800 Census-designated places in Texas.
